FamilySearch Center is a non-profit organization located in Far Rockaway, New York, dedicated to providing community members with access to genealogical resources and family history research tools. Situated on Central Avenue, this center offers a welcoming environment for individuals interested in exploring their ancestry and preserving their family heritage. It serves as a valuable local resource for those seeking assistance with historical records and genealogical databases.
The center’s primary focus is to support personal and community engagement in family history research. It provides access to a variety of archival materials, including census records, birth and death certificates, and other documents that are essential for tracing lineage. Staff and volunteers at the FamilySearch Center assist visitors in navigating these resources, helping to uncover stories and connections that might otherwise be difficult to find.
